BetaFlight Configuration Tool Links

Various FV-31 Cypher FLEXF3 settings can be edited using a BetaFlight Configuration Tool. We use the following ones. Only one configurator install is needed. Multiple links to multiple platforms and versions are provided below.

  • BetaFlight Configurator For Windows PC (Typically a Windows 7, 8, or 10 PC will use the Asset with name "betaflight-configurator-installer_<version>_win32.exe"). Works via Micro USB cable. Versions for Mac OS X and Linux may also be available. Flex does not test or support these versions.

Available Electronic Settings Experimenters

There are some Cypher specific settings available for experimentation and use.

These are only set using the Command Line Interface (CLI) using a configuration tool for Betaflight. Typically a "ENTER" is required after typing the command.

  • The "DUMP" command will show ALL settings.
  • The "get cyp" command will display all Cypher specific settings which include:
    • cypyawpgain, cyprollpgain, cyppitchpgain, cypnwpgain, cyplelstrim, cyprelstrim, cypnwstrim, cyptofwf, cypfrfwf
  • Setting notes: Allowed variable range can be seen in the using "get cyp". Default values are in ().
    • These are the Proportional gain settings for the elevons, yaw differential throttle in forward flight, and nosewheel. Higher numbers are more gain, lower numbers are less
      • cypyawpgain (20) - Yaw/Rudder for differential thrust in forward flight
      • cypnwpgain (20) - Nose Wheel steering
      • cyprollpgain (17) - Roll/Aileron for elevons
      • cyppitchpgain (17) - Pitch/Elevator for elevons
    • These are the "subtrim" settings for the elevons and nosewheel servos.
      • cyprelstrim (0) - right elevon - positive number raises elevon
      • cyplelstrim (0) - left elevon - positive number raises elevon
      • cypnwstrim (0) - nose wheel
    • These are settings that allow some adjustment of the attitude during the transition. Make any changes '1 Unit at a time.
      • cyptofwf (0) - Transition from hover/45 degrees to forward flight - positive number raises nose - negative number lowers nose
      • cypfrfwf (0) - Transition from forward flight to 45 degree/hover - positive number raises nose - negative number lowers nose
  • To change a setting follow this example that raises the right elevon about 10 subtrim units from center
    • set cyprelstrim = 10 -> ENTER - sets the value - will be echoed by the CLI.
    • save -> ENTER - saves the value to the FLEXF3 PCB - elevon will shift up slightly
NOTE: save is typed, this is not the 'Save to File' button! Multiple settings can be changed before saving. This will force a reboot. a Disconnect/Reconnect is sometimes required after saving.
